Question: 4.284 is what percent of 60?

Percentage solution with steps:

Step 1: We make the assumption that 60 is 100% since it is our output value.

Step 2: We next represent the value we seek with {x}.

Step 3: From step 1, it follows that {100\%}={60}.

Step 4: In the same vein, {x\%}={4.284}.

Step 5: This gives us a pair of simple equations:

{100\%}={60}(1).

{x\%}={4.284}(2).

Step 6: By simply dividing equation 1 by equation 2 and taking note of the fact that both the LHS
(left hand side) of both equations have the same unit (%); we have

\frac{100\%}{x\%}=\frac{60}{4.284}

Step 7: Taking the inverse (or reciprocal) of both sides yields

\frac{x\%}{100\%}=\frac{4.284}{60}

\Rightarrow{x} = {7.14\%}

Therefore, {4.284} is {7.14\%} of {60}.
